Cash-strapped Sunderland cut costs by £10m a year
A total of 23 players, some from the fringe of the first-team set-up and other youngsters, have been moved on since the Black Cats were relegated to Division One with debts spiralling towards £38m.
Chairman Bob Murray despite suffering the agony of letting go big names such as Kevin Phillips, Thomas Sorensen and Claudio Reyna believes the club's long-term future is far brighter as a result of cuts in expenditure thought to amount to around £10m a year.
